Most modern cars utilize a key with a remote control, and all these need to be programmed to work with your vehicle. They differ from traditional car keys because they have tiny microchips that are known as”transponder” “transponder”. The key has to be connected to the car's computer in order to unlock the doors and start the engine. When you lose your old transponder chip or if it is damaged, you'll need to purchase another one. A locksmith who is certified can programme a key using a chip transponder to fit your car. This requires access to the VIN number of your vehicle. It is a more secure method to ensure that only you are able to drive your car. You can find the VIN number on the dashboard of your car or printed on your registration form. If you own a Skoda that is older and you require an ignition key that has transponder. This chip is a microchip that is synchronised to the model of your car. Without this chip, your car won't start. You can also purchase an “regular” key from a locksmith, but this key can only unlock the doors but will not start the engine.
